Peace Opera Vigil 3/22
Peace Opera Vigil Friday March 22nd 10:00 PM – Saturday the 23rd 6:00 AM
Jim Cross and Joseph Gainza will broadcast the Mohammed Fairouz’s “Sumeida’s Song,” David T. Little’s “Soldier Songs” and other works.
We’ll have interviews with the composers and commentary.

March 3 “Mumia: Long Distance Revolutionary” Film Viewing
“Mumia: Long Distance Revolutionary” Film and Discussion
Sunday, March 3, 7:00 pm to 9:30 pm, free
Haybarn Theatre at Goddard College, 123 Pitkin Rd.
Plainfield, VT
